Lilo & Stitch
Trama
En la conmovedora película animada Lilo & Stitch, florece una amistad muy improbable entre una joven solitaria y un visitante extraterrestre travieso. La historia comienza con la presentación de Lilo, una niña de seis años valiente e independiente que ha sido separada recientemente de su hermana mayor Nani debido a las preocupaciones de los servicios sociales sobre su capacidad para cuidarse a sí misma. Mientras tanto, al otro lado de la galaxia, un experimento genético conocido como Stitch es creado por un científico malvado llamado Dr. Jumba Jookiba con la intención de causar caos y destrucción en todo el universo. Sin embargo, cuando Stitch accidentalmente se estrella en la Tierra en el hermoso estado de Hawái, comienza a causar estragos en las islas. Inicialmente, los intentos de Lilo de cuidar a su nueva mascota, un pequeño perro desaliñado que encuentra, fracasan. Es solo cuando se topa con Stitch, quien ha sido llevado a su puerta por una tormenta, que decide adoptarlo como suyo. A medida que Stitch se instala en su nueva vida en la isla, comienza a formar un vínculo improbable con Lilo. A través de sus aventuras y desventuras, Lilo y Stitch aprenden valiosas lecciones sobre la familia, la responsabilidad y la aceptación. Las travesuras de Stitch a menudo los meten en problemas, pero en última instancia, los unen mientras superan desafíos y superan obstáculos. A medida que se desarrolla la historia, el público disfruta de una deliciosa mezcla de humor, acción y momentos conmovedores. La película presenta un talentoso elenco de voces, que incluye a Daveigh Chase como Lilo y Chris Sanders como Stitch, así como una banda sonora memorable que se suma a su encanto. Al final, Lilo & Stitch es una historia bellamente elaborada sobre encontrar el lugar de uno en el mundo y la importancia de la familia, sin importar cuán poco convencional sea. Con sus temas universales y personajes adorables, esta película se ha convertido en un clásico muy querido que sigue deleitando al público de todas las edades.
